Comparing Turkey with Central City, Arizona

Compare Climate information for Turkey and Central City, Arizona

Is Turkey warmer or hotter than Central City, Arizona?

On average across the year, no, Turkey is not hotter than Central City, Arizona . Turkey has an average temperature of 14°C/57°F and Central City, Arizona has an average temperature of 25°C/77°F.

Turkey's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is not hotter than Central City, Arizona's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 41°C/106°F).

Is Turkey colder or cooler than Central City, Arizona?

On average across the year, yes, Turkey is colder than Central City, Arizona . Turkey has an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F and Central City, Arizona has an average minimum temperature of 18°C/64°F.



Turkey's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of -1°C/30°F, which is colder than Central City, Arizona's coldest month (December, with an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F).

Does Turkey have more rain than Central City, Arizona?

On average across the year, yes, Turkey has more rain than Central City, Arizona. Turkey has an average annual rainfall of 274mm and Central City, Arizona has an average annual rainfall of 181mm.

Turkey's wettest month is January, with an average monthly rainfall of 41mm, which is wetter than Central City, Arizona's wettest month (August, with an average monthly rainfall of 29mm).
